About This Trail
The climbing is back-loaded — the 1.5 miles stay comparatively easy before most of the 56 ft of gain arrives late. The main climb starts right off the line and runs 1.3 miles, gaining 56 ft at an average 0.8%. You finish 33 ft above the start, so the return trip runs mostly downhill.
The route runs between Saint Luke's Park and Gouverneur Morris Square, roughly 0.14 miles apart.
